**JOB SUMMARY**

Under the direction of the General Manager of Thistle Printing. The Plant Manager oversees and accepts the responsibility for the day-to-day operations in running a successful efficient and productive plant. Provides effective leadership, guidance, motivation, maintaining open communication creative thinking and positive work environment for all 3 teams (Pre-press, Press, Bindery/Shipping & Receiving).

Administer and co-ordinate in accordance with established operating procedures all activities involved in Prepress, Scheduling and Production (Presses, Bindery and Material Handling). Production Cost Control (Efficiency, Waste, Quality). Work process & Discipline uniformity on all production shifts (Day, Evening). Managing unionized production staff.

Work with the General Manager to formulate and recommend improvements to the systems and procedures we use to develop our products to reduce workload, schedules, and costs.

**ACCOUNTABILITIES**
- Supervise the day-to-day operation of the 3 teams to ensure that we produce orders based on customer specifications and expectations.
- Develop and maintain an efficient communication system to allow the supervision team to be informed with all relevant information
- Motivate employees and other supervisors so they can reach their short
- and long-term objectives - re-center if they go off track
- SME for Operations, create purchase orders and request calculations, understanding costs, support order entry and scheduling
- Plan, develop and stimulate process improvements best practice for products and equipment
- Maintain continuous improvement in equipment efficiencies, product quality, paper waste, and cost reduction in processes and resourcing in a unionized environment.
- Participate in development and implementation of quality program for overall quality improvement.
- Perform personnel administrative tasks, including coordinating and participating in hiring and promotion process, supervising and training of new employees, resolving exceptional employee issues
- Meeting gross margin financial objectives through constant review of measurement reports; i.e. improvement processes, resourcing, equipment upgrades, job costing, etc...
- Proactive in monitoring and implementing changes that will effect positively our gross margin
- Plan for training in both sectors for absences, vacation etc. Give training and coach employees so that they can be the most efficient and autonomous as possible
- Maintain constant daily communication with employees to observe, deflate any issues or deviation within the group, maintaining a good team spirit
- Assure that all employees respect polices and procedures to meet health and safety goals for the plant
- Manage employee attendance in ADP payroll system
- Enforces all company policies and procedures including, Environment, Health & Safety and Security procedures.
- Recommend selection, termination, promotion, transfer, classifications and changes in compensation of those employees under their direction.
- Reviews and evaluates the performance of subordinates in relation to establish requirements for production, quality, safety, costs and communications.
- Develops, trains and improves direct reports by assisting them, supplying proper tools and materials for the discharge of their duties and responsibilities.
- Attends Environment, Health & Safety committee meeting.Supports and ensures that this program is administered, understood and enacted upon the Thistle printing facility. Ensure good housekeeping is maintained in areas under his responsibility.
- Assists and advises General Manager in establishing departmental budgets. Maintain the most effective utilization of plant personnel and equipment through the review of data on productivity, quality, costs and delivery performance. Investigates deviations from established objectives or standards and initiates corrective actions.
- Other duties as assigned

**QUALIFICATIONS**
- Technical or Community College Diploma in Print Production, Administration or a similar program
- More than 10 years of experience in a similar role and setting
- Knowledge of D365 and Microsoft Office
- Good communication skills
- Great management skills
- Sense of judgement, self starter, organizational skills
- Able to multitask and work with all levels of management
